What is New Year’s Day?

New Year’s Day is the first day of the year on the Gregorian calendar, which is widely used today. It marks the beginning of the calendar year and is celebrated by people around the world with various customs, traditions, and festivities.

New Year’s Day celebrations

Key aspects of New Year’s Day include:

  • Countdown and Fireworks: Many cities celebrate the arrival of the new year with elaborate fireworks displays at midnight. People often gather in public places to watch these fireworks and count down the seconds until the new year begins.
  • Parties and Celebrations: New Year’s Eve parties are common, where people gather with friends and family to celebrate the transition from the old year to the new. Festive meals, music, dancing, and socializing are typical components of these celebrations.
  • Resolutions: It’s a tradition for many individuals to make New Year’s resolutions, which are personal goals or commitments for self-improvement in the coming year. These resolutions often relate to health, personal growth, or positive lifestyle changes.
  • Symbolism: New Year’s is often associated with various symbols, such as the countdown clock, fireworks, and the “Baby New Year” representing the new year’s arrival. Some cultures have specific customs like eating certain foods for good luck.
  • Reflection: People often take time to reflect on the past year’s events and experiences and look forward to the opportunities and challenges that the new year may bring.
  • National and Cultural Variations: New Year’s Day customs and traditions can vary widely from one country and culture to another. For example, in the United States, the holiday is often associated with watching the ball drop in Times Square, while in other cultures, it may involve religious ceremonies or specific rituals.

Overall, New Year’s Day is a time of celebration, reflection, and setting intentions for the year ahead. It’s a moment to bid farewell to the old year and welcome the possibilities of the new one.

What sporting events are on 1 January?
On 1 January several major post-season college football bowl games are held, including the the Rose Bowl Game in Pasadena, Outback Bowl in Tampa, the Citrus Bowl in Orlando, and the Sugar Bowl in New Orleans.
